Konu: Usb Bağlantılı Nokta Vuruşlu Yazıcı
Bugüne kadar faturalarımızı nokta vuruşlu yazıcıdan parelel porttan bağlı olarak yazdırıyorduk. Yazıcı usb kablo ile bağlı ise oluşturduğumuz fatura dosyasını (txt) nasıl yazdırabilirim.
Giriş yapmadınız. Lütfen giriş yapın yada kayıt olun.
fox4um » Raporlar ve Etiketler » Usb Bağlantılı Nokta Vuruşlu Yazıcı
Bugüne kadar faturalarımızı nokta vuruşlu yazıcıdan parelel porttan bağlı olarak yazdırıyorduk. Yazıcı usb kablo ile bağlı ise oluşturduğumuz fatura dosyasını (txt) nasıl yazdırabilirim.
OKI nokta vuruslular da USB ve Paralel port bulunuyor hangi porta takılı ise ordan yazdirilabiliyor txt dosyada da yazacaktir.
Şu an bizde usb li nokta vuruşlu yazıcı olmadığı için deneme şansım olmadı. Yani faturaları gönderdiğimizde sanki paralel port takılı imiş gibi usb den yazacak mı?
eğer vfp den bahsediyorsan yazıcının nereye bağlı olduğu önemsiz. ama eğer foxpro dos tan bahsediyorsan durum biraz daha karışık...
oluşturduğum fatura.txt dosyasını edit.com ile ekrana getiriyorum. Daha sonra yazdırdan bu faturaları nokta vuruşluya gönderiyorum. Editten bu fatura.txt dosyasını usb bağlantılı nokta vuruşluya gönderebilecek miyim. 9.0 kullanıyorum.
edit.com ile gönderemezsin. notepad ile gönderebilirsin.
oluşturduğum fatura.txt dosyasını edit.com ile ekrana getiriyorum. Daha sonra yazdırdan bu faturaları nokta vuruşluya gönderiyorum. Editten bu fatura.txt dosyasını usb bağlantılı nokta vuruşluya gönderebilecek miyim. 9.0 kullanıyorum.
ben direkt frx dosyasindan fatura bastiriyorum bir sıkıntı yasamadim , neden illa text dosyasi
Windows ta "GENERIC TEXT" veya "SOYSAL SALT METIN" yazıcısı tanımlandığında VFP den direkt dot matrix e çıktı gönderilebilir.
oluşturduğum txt dosyasının içinde chr(15), chr(12) gibi kodlar var. Ayrıca faturalar 3 veya 4 nüshalı ve a4 te 2 fatura var. yani bir sayfada 2 fatura.
Mutlaka DOS tabanlı bir programdan USB yazıcıya (Windows altında tabii ki) çıktı göndermek gerekiyorsa harika bir program var. Sanırım Ruslar yazmış. Adı DOSPRN. Hem de Türkçe desteği var. En son 1. 79 sürümü var ve bedava!.
Sayın Kandilzade
Araştırdım ama hep ücetli. Sizin dediğiniz gibi ücretsiz ve türkçe olanını bulamadım. Linki varsa veya sizde varsa gönderir misiniz?
Rawprint.vcx var printer kontrol karakterlerini de direk yazıcıya gönderiyor.
Ben resmi defterleri veya diğer çıktıları dotmatrixe bununla gönderiyorum gayet güzel çalışıyor.
Yazıcı olarak windows ta "GENERIC TEXT" veya "SOYSAL SALT METIN" gerekebilir.
yazıcıyı program içinden aşağıdaki şekilde seçtirebilirsin.
SET PRINTER TO NAME "Generic Text" , veya yazıcı ismi neyse.
Aşağıdaki linkte UT de var.
http://www.universalthread.com/wconnect … 54,33,9556
Foxite den bir örnek.
#define CRLF CHR(13)+CHR(10)
oPrintDev1 = NEWOBJECT([PrintDev],[RawPrint.vcx])
lcPrinter = GetPrinter()
IF EMPTY(lcPrinter)
RETURN
ENDIF
SET PRINTER TO DEFAULT
oPrintdev1.cPrinterName = ALLTRIM(lcPrinter)
oPrintdev1.cDocName = "Sherina's Test print"
IF .NOT. oPrintdev1.oOpen()
msg = "Printer is not ready!"
DO CASE
CASEoPrintdev1.nopenerror == 0
msg = msg +" Take a look in SPOOLER settings"
OTHERWISE
msg = msg + " Error ¹ " +STR(oPrintdev1.nopenerror)
ENDCASE
MessageBox(msg, 16, "Printer Error")
RETURN
ENDIF
oPrintdev1.oPrintMem([Hi Sherina,])
oPrintdev1.oPrintMem(CRLF)
oPrintdev1.oPrintMem([This is the test how to use RawPrint Class.])
oPrintdev1.oPrintMem(CRLF)
oPrintdev1.oPrintMem([I am sure you will enjoy it :o))))])
oPrintdev1.oPrintMem(CRLF)
oPrintdev1.oPrintMem(CRLF)
oPrintdev1.oPrintMem([Keep in mind that all rows must finish with CRLF!])
oPrintdev1.oPrintMem(CRLF)
oPrintdev1.oPrintMem([Also take a look in Method oPrintFile])
oPrintdev1.oPrintMem(CRLF)
oPrintdev1.oClose()
Sayın Kandilzade
Araştırdım ama hep ücetli. Sizin dediğiniz gibi ücretsiz ve türkçe olanını bulamadım. Linki varsa veya sizde varsa gönderir misiniz?
bu bedava:
foxpro dos programımla bunu kullanıyorum. ama eğer vfp kullanıyorsan rawprint daha uygun arkadaşın da dediği gibi...
soykanozcelik üsdata bende katılıyorum,bende foxro rapor dosyalarını kullanıyorum tüm matbu çıktılarında,bu güne kadar bir sorunla karşılaşmadım.Sayfada kaç tane faturanın olduğu çokta önemli değil
soykanozcelik üsdata bende katılıyorum,bende foxro rapor dosyalarını kullanıyorum tüm matbu çıktılarında,bu güne kadar bir sorunla karşılaşmadım.Sayfada kaç tane faturanın olduğu çokta önemli değil
VFP report engine gerekli imkanlari sunuyor zaten sayfalamayi kendi ayarliyor,
altt toplam , nakleden toplam gibi ayarlarida print when ile oynayarak halledebiliyorsun
geriyede baska bir sey kalmiyor tek püf noktasi kagit türünü Letter secmekte
Tarkan kulaklarin çınlasin zamaninda bu yolla fatura irsaliye vs derdimi halletmistim....
Sayın Kandilzade
Araştırdım ama hep ücetli. Sizin dediğiniz gibi ücretsiz ve türkçe olanını bulamadım. Linki varsa veya sizde varsa gönderir misiniz?
Sizin mail adresinize 1.78 versiyonunu gönderdim.
Uzun zamandır bu programı kullanıyorum. Windows altında çalışan ve Clipper'da yazdığım program için kulllanıyorum.
Shareware olguğu için v1.79'da arada "order" falan gibi şeyler çıkıyor. 1.78'de bu yok.
Seçenekleri de çok. Windows'unuzda yüklü herhangi bir fontu kullanabiliyorsunuz.
Linki de şu : http://www.dosprn.com/download.htm
fox4um » Raporlar ve Etiketler » Usb Bağlantılı Nokta Vuruşlu Yazıcı